Malaga fire under control, will take weeks to be completely extinguished

Description

Malaga (Spain), Sep 14 (EFE) .- (Camera: Juan García-Chicano). The work to completely extinguish the Sierra Bermeja fire, in Malaga, will continue for several weeks after the fire was controlled at 6:45 am this Tuesday, something to which the rain registered in the area has contributed, after devastating 9,670 hectares.FOOTAGE OG THE TOWN OF GENALGUACÍL, ONE OF THE SIX EVICTED BY THE FIRE IN THE SIERRA BERMEJA (MÁLAGA).
